A strict rule imposed by the manager Mikel Arteta It costs players up to 1,000 pounds (1,147 euros) per match!
Arsenal plays tomorrow against Manchester City, and London taxi drivers rub their hands! The reason? The manager Mikel Arta has created a strict rule and does not allow the players to come directly to the stadium, two to three hours before the match, as the other London clubs proceed.
Mikel Arteta wants all players to meet at the club's sports base before match
In order to strengthen the unity of the group, he wants them to meet the “tunnels” preparation base with London Colney, and then to travel together to Emirates Stadium, 38 kilometers by bus. The rule is also valid before leaving, so players hire taxi drivers for a whole day.
According to The Sun, these drivers leave the players on the training field, then return to their homes to take their families and take them to the stadium, then wait for them to the end of the match to transport them back home.
When traveling for moving matches, players are not allowed to be taken by partners or family and are transported by bus back to the training field, before being taken and taken by taxi there to their homes.
A taxi driver makes half of the win on one week on the match day
The reporters from The Sun have learned from one of the taxi drivers involved that the daily reservation fee varies between 700 and 1,000 pounds. This fee covers half of the weekly target of a taxi driver.
One also told The Sun: “We look forward to every match and hope to receive the phone, because it is practically more than half of what we get in a week and is quite relaxing. Who does not want to be involved in football today, even if everything is about taking a player by car?”.
If the players spend around 1000 pounds (about 1,147 euros) per game at home, it is possible that a star of Arsenal will spend over 20,000 pounds (about 23,000 euros) on this service throughout a whole season.
